Everyone wants the secret to proper fueling during a race and the exact nutrition plan following a workout or race. While there are certain guidelines and general methods that work better than others, a major part of the picture is overall nutrition. In this episode we will highlight some details that you can take away as tips, but focus on the big picture. We also cover how nutrition, like most things in life, comes down to your mind.
